The Warlock class is great to play. This class belongs to the dark side and therefore their spells are based on the shadow magic and fire magic. They possess the powers of ‘the dark’ and therefore they are interested in demonology. With the demonology abilities Warlocks are able to summon a few types of demons which serve them as their pets, like an imp, fel hound, succubus, void walker and infernal. With this ability, Warlocks, similar to hunters, are able to have a pet at their side most of the times.
Having a pet at your side makes the game a lot easier especially because you can usually avoid taking many hits. The Warlock himself casts mostly damaging spells like shadow bolts. Another ability that contributed to the overall popularity of Locks is “fear”, which is can make their opponents run around for a few seconds without the ability to do anything about it. When he combines his spells and abilities right, a Warlock can become a tuff PvP opponent and one of the highest damage dealers in PvE instances and raids. The basic assignment of a Warlock in PvP is to fear his targets while at the same time he applies dots, while in PvE he is most likely to use his Shadow Bolt.
The Warlock has a large variety of spells and skills. One of the most frequently used skills is to summon a Dark Portal. This portal is used to summon players located anywhere on the map to the location of a Warlock. He will need a hand to summon a player. The Dark Portal can basically be used similar to the meeting stones that can be found in front of instances.
Another helpful ability a Lock has is to place a Soul Stone on a friendly player or himself. A person who has a Soul Stone on him can easily resurrect if he happens to die. This can greatly reduce the corps running time even though it has a cool down of half an hour. Soul Stone will come in handy to any Lock while he is leveling and also it is a “wipe savior” in any raid or dungeon group if placed on a player who can heal or resurrect. A Warlock can also create Health Stones which function as healing potions and are actually more powerful because they restore more hit points. On lower levels, a Lock is able to give these Health Stones separately to other players while on a higher level he can even create a special well – the Soul Well where his whole raid group can obtain a HS just by clicking on it. What is nice about the Health Stones is that they do not share the same cool down as Healing Potions which means that you can use the both of them in a longer fight.
The class of Warlocks is great to level up and play. With their damage dealing abilities, demon pets, fears, DoTs and spells which are helpful to the group, they are surely complex characters to play and tuff enemies to fight against.
